Symmetrical fuel cells are obtained by impregnating nano-scale SrFe 0.75 Mo 0.25 O 3-δ (SFMO) catalysts into both porous LSGM scaffolds. Operation on hydrogen and air oxidants produces 401, 521, 602 and 703mWcm 2 at 650, 700, 750 and 800°C, respectively. Impedance measurements show ...
In this work, we prepared ceramic composites based on SrFe12O19 (SFO)-BiFeO3 (BFO) strontium hexaferrite. The SFO and BFO were synthesized by the solid-state reaction method, and we used both x-ray diffraction and infrared spectroscopy for structural characterization of the composite matrix. ...
